Technical field
The utility model relates to a kind of chemical industry equipments, more specifically, it relates to a kind of energy-saving reaction kettle.
Background technique
Reaction kettle is widely used in the fields such as petroleum, chemical industry, rubber, pesticide, dyestuff, medicine, food, for completing sulphur The technical process such as change, nitrification, hydrogenation, hydrocarbonylation, polymerization and condensation.
Existing Authorization Notice No. provides a kind of reaction kettle for the Chinese patent of CN104474995B comprising autoclave body and kettle Lid, kettle cover are used to cover the upper end for closing autoclave body;Be provided with blender on kettle cover, blender include agitating shaft, motor and annular conduit, Stator and rotor;Annular conduit, stator and rotor are for stirring material;When needing to be stirred the intracorporal material of kettle, open Dynamic motor, the rotation axis driving agitating shaft rotation of motor, agitating shaft drives stator and rotor to be rotated, to realize to material Stirring.
But after motor damage, need manually to dismantle motor;Then the motor after disassembly is repaired; After electrical machmary maintenance is good, need again to be mounted on motor the top of kettle cover;But motor is in disassembly, maintenance and installation It more wastes time in the process, therefore, greatly prolongs the time of reaction kettle operating interruptions, influence the normal production of material, therefore have Wait improve.

Specific embodiment
The utility model is described in further detail below in conjunction with attached drawing.
Embodiment:
A kind of energy-saving reaction kettle, referring to Fig.1 comprising kettle cylinder 1 and the transmission shaft 2 being rotatably dispose on kettle cylinder 1, transmission 2 one end of axis is located at the top of kettle cylinder 1, and the other end is located at the inside of kettle cylinder 1, and one end that transmission shaft 2 is located inside kettle cylinder 1 is provided with Paddle 23, to be stirred to material;Kettle cylinder 1 includes autoclave body 11 and kettle cover 12, and kettle cover 12 is located at the upper end of autoclave body 11, is driven Axis 2 and kettle cover 12 are rotatablely connected.
Referring to Figures 1 and 2, the lateral wall of kettle cover 12 is provided with support component 5, motor there are two settings in support component 5, Motor is as actuator 6;The rotation axis of two motors, which is welded and fixed, is provided with driving gear 61, and transmission shaft 2 is located at kettle cover 12 One end of top is socketed with transmission gear 3, transmission gear 3 can on transmission shaft 2 sliding axially along transmission shaft 2;Transmission gear 3 It is meshed respectively with two driving gears 61 by sliding.2 lateral wall of transmission shaft and the corresponding setting of 3 inner sidewall of transmission gear There is standstill face 21, so that transmission gear 3 is circumferentially fixed with respect to transmission shaft 2.
Referring to Fig. 2 and Fig. 3, wherein one end is provided with socket pipe 31,3 one of socket pipe 31 and transmission gear to transmission gear 3 It forms, socket pipe 31 is located at the lower end of transmission gear 3 in the present embodiment;Socket pipe 31 is provided through relief hole 311, relief hole Locating rod 4 is inserted in 311;Transmission shaft 2, which is located at two driving gears 61, is provided with location hole 22;When locating rod 4 plugs When in the location hole 22 of relief hole 311 and lower section, transmission gear 3 is meshed with one of driving gear 61;When locating rod 4 When being plugged in relief hole 311 and the location hole 22 of top, transmission gear 3 is meshed with another driving gear 61.
Referring to Fig. 3 and Fig. 4, locating rod 4 is threadedly coupled with 22 inner sidewall of location hole, to prevent locating rod 4 to be detached from location hole 22;Wherein one end is provided with abutting block 42 to locating rod 4, when 4 screw thread of locating rod is selected into location hole 22, abuts block 42 and socket 31 lateral wall of pipe offsets, so that locating rod 4 and the threaded engagement of 22 inner sidewall of location hole are prevented by along its axial active force Locating rod 4 is relative to 22 inside wall loose of location hole.
Referring to Fig. 3 and Fig. 4, abuts 42 lateral wall of block and be provided with several handle protrusions 421, in order to manually turn abutting Block 42;It is socketed with spring 41 in locating rod 4, wherein one end is connect spring 41 by welding with block 42 is abutted, when tightening When locating rod 4, spring 41 offsets with 31 lateral wall of socket pipe, since spring 41 has retractility, even if 4 relative positioning of locating rod 22 inner sidewall of hole has rotation, and spring 41 still has along its axial active force locating rod 4, plays the placement positioning bar of duration The effect of 4 relative positioning hole, 22 inner sidewall rotation.
Referring to Figures 1 and 2, support component 5 includes support frame 51 and support plate 52, and support frame 51 is by being fixedly welded on kettle The lateral wall of lid 12, support plate 52 is by being fixedly welded on the upper end of support frame 51;Mounting hole 521 is provided in support plate 52, With the insertion of power supply machine, in order to the position of positioning motor;Motor is fixed in support plate 52 by screw.
Referring to Figures 1 and 2, there are two installing frames 511, two installing frames 511 to be located at transmission for setting on support frame 51 The two sides of gear 3, the transmission of installing frame 511 is provided with safety door 5111, since two installing frames 511 are located at transmission gear 3 Two sides, in order to manually to abut block 42 operate.
Referring to Fig.1 and Fig. 5, the side wall in safety door 5111 towards 3 direction of transmission gear are provided with abatvoix 51111, this reality Applying abatvoix 51111 in example is polyester fibre acoustic panel, can substantially reduce the noise at transmission gear 3.
Working principle is as follows:
When work, start the motor being connected with transmission gear 3, the rotation axis of motor drives driving gear 61 to rotate, drives Moving gear 61 is rotated with nutating gear 3, and transmission gear 3 drives transmission shaft 2 to be rotated, and transmission shaft 2 drives 23 turns of paddle Dynamic, the paddle 23 of rotation is stirred material.
It after the motor damage, cuts off the power, until transmission shaft 2 stops operating.Then open safety door 5111, turn to Block 42 is connect, locating rod 4 is extracted out out of location hole 22;Then it slides axially transmission gear 3 along transmission shaft 2, so that driving cog Wheel 3 is meshed with the driving gear 61 on another motor;At this point, relief hole 311 is communicated with another location hole 22, by locating rod 4 It is inserted into relief hole 311, and is threaded into relief hole 311, until spring 41 is compacted;Then, closed safe door 5111.
At this point, unspoiled motor is connected to power supply, the driving gear 61 on the motor drives transmission gear 3 to rotate, from And transmission shaft 2 and paddle 23 is driven to rotate, material is continued to stir to realize.
During to material stirring, after motor damage, it is not necessary that the motor is dismantled, repaired and installed, only need The meshing relation for adjusting transmission gear 3 and corresponding driving gear 61, to continue work, therefore effectively realizes and shortens reaction The effect of kettle operating interruptions time.
